                  Its not only lawsuits for positions etc..

                  The decisions will be money driven also

                  If season is cancelled all clubs would have to refund part of their season tickets

                  They would lose out on tv revenue bonuses for matches that were scheduled to be on tv

                  Then there is Premier League prize money, how would that be distributed

                  Cancelling or voiding it outright or even saying we finish now and every finishes in the league position there in only leads to lawsuits and financial wrangles

                  Seems very obvious to kick the can down the road for as long as possible

                  I suspect UEFA will do the same
